Oxymorons

I said oxymoron, goofball! We have had a lot of fun discussing oxymorons. Oxymorons are phrases that use contradictory terms. In your opinion, is "a small fortune" an oxymoron? Explain your answer. Additionally, I'd like for you to provide your own example of an oxymoron.
